Raised Garden Bed
Improved Soil Quality
A raised garden bed can significantly improve soil quality. Typically, these beds are filled with a mix of topsoil and organic matter, which provides an ideal growing medium. However, gardeners can further customize the soil by adding compost, peat moss, or other nutrients. This results in healthier plants that thrive better because they have access to the right resources, making it easier to grow vegetables, herbs, and flowers all year round.
Garden bed Accessibility and Comfort
One of the remarkable advantages of a raised garden bed is its accessibility. Elevated structures make gardening more comfortable, especially for those who may struggle with bending over. Because the soil is raised, gardeners can maintain their plants without excessive strain on their backs and knees. Therefore, raised garden beds are suitable for all ages, allowing everyone to enjoy the benefits of gardening without discomfort.
Better Drainage and Pest Control
Effective drainage is essential for healthy plant growth, and raised garden beds offer excellent drainage capabilities. Water can flow freely through the soil, preventing root rot and other water-related issues. Moreover, these beds can deter various pests that often invade traditional gardens. Because of their height, it’s harder for pests like rabbits and some insects to reach the plants. This means your plants can grow with less interference, leading to a more fruitful harvest.
